Top marking of MP6600 is given as MP6600 in datasheet but the IC i received from element14 has marking M6600L.
Is the part genuine?
Or I have received some duplicate part?

Hello Design,
There is a part MP6600L with that topmark. Please check the ordering information, the package marking to make sure the part is supposed to be the MP6600. If the MP6600 was really supposed to be shipped, contact Element14 about this shipment and request replacement if available.